About Khalid M. Tawarah

Khalid M. Tawarah is a scholar working on Bioengineering, Electrochemistry and Spectroscopy, having authored 25 papers that have together received 391 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Molecular Sensors and Ion Detection (14 papers), Electrochemical Analysis and Applications (7 papers) and Analytical Chemistry and Sensors (7 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Filtration and Separation (24 citations), Electrochemistry (64 citations) and Bioengineering (58 citations). Khalid M. Tawarah has collaborated with scholars based in Jordan and United States. Frequent co-authors include Shehadeh Mizyed, E. Wyn‐Jones, D. M. Bloor, Fuad A. Ababneh, Mutasem Z. Bani‐Fwaz, Mohammad Ahmad Khasawneh and Ibrahim Jibril.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Catalysis, Fuel and Carbohydrate Research.
